The Low-cost Industrial ICP¬Æ Accelerometer, model 601A02, from PCB Piezotronics, Inc. features a sensitivity of 500 mV/g and a measurement range of ¬±10 g. It operates effectively across a frequency range of 10 to 480,000 cpm (0.17 to 8,000 Hz) with a resonant frequency of 960 kcpm (16 kHz). The device exhibits a non-linearity of ¬±1% and a transverse sensitivity of ,â§ 7%. Designed for harsh environments, the accelerometer has an IP68 enclosure rating and can withstand temperatures from -65 to +250 ¬8F (-54 to +121 ¬8C). It has an overload limit of 5,000 g pk and a settling time of ,â§ 10 seconds. The accelerometer requires an excitation voltage of 18 to 28 VDC and a constant current excitation of 2 to 20 mA. With a compact size of 7/8 in x 1.94 in (22.2 mm x 49.3 mm) and a weight of 2.8 oz (80 gm), it features a stainless steel housing and a ceramic sensing element. The electrical connection is made via a 2-pin MIL-C-5015 connector, and the device is hermetically sealed for durability. This accelerometer is suitable for applications requiring reliable performance in industrial settings.
